eizyConnect is a specialized social platform designed to help students find and join study sessions in real-time. It bridges the gap between students looking for academic support and hosts looking to lead collaborative study groups.
- Personalized User Dashboards: Dynamic sidebar featuring user profiles, bios, and auto-generated avatars based on initials using the UI Avatars API.
- Dynamic Session Feed: Real-time list of available study sessions, automatically filtered to hide expired sessions.
- Seamless Session Creation: A streamlined form for hosts to create sessions with automatic "Host-as-Attendee" logic and unique
host_idassignment. - Smart WhatsApp Integration: One-click communication that opens WhatsApp with a pre-filled, URL-encoded message containing the course and host name.
- Real-time State Management: Powered by TanStack Query (React Query) for instant UI updates and cached data synchronization.
- Automated Database Cleanup: SQL-based cron jobs via
pg_cronthat remove past sessions to maintain database performance.

The application relies on three primary tables in Supabase:
profiles: Stores user-specific data (full_name,whatsapp_number,avatar_url,bio,skills).sessions: Contains study event details (course_name,location,session_date). Linked toprofilesviahost_id.attendees: A junction table managing the many-to-many relationship between users and sessions.

- Database Setup (SQL Editor) Run the following to enable automatic cleanup of old sessions:
create extension if not exists pg_cron; create or replace function delete_past_sessions() returns void language plpgsql as $$ begin delete from public.sessions where session_date < now(); end; $$; select cron.schedule('0 * * * *', 'select delete_past_sessions()'); 5. Run the app Bash
